How they compare

Mozambique currently reports 14.6% against 13.5% in Burundi, a difference of 1.1%.

That makes Mozambique's figure about 1.1 times Burundi's.

The two have swapped places 4 times across 32 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Mozambique ahead.

Burundi ranks 41st and Mozambique ranks 40th of 183 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Burundi averaged higher in 3 and Mozambique in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Burundi Mozambique Difference Ahead
1990s 6.1% 3.8% 2.2% Burundi
2000s 11.7% 1.0% 10.8% Burundi
2010s 12.9% 4.2% 8.6% Burundi
2020s 14.7% 16.1% 1.4% Mozambique

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Claims on domestic real nonfinancial sector by the Central Bank as a share of GDP, calculated using the following deflation method: {(0.5)*[Ft/P_et + Ft-1/P_et-1]}/[GDPt/P_at] where F is Central Bank claims, P_e is end-of period CPI, and P_a is average annual CPI. Raw data are from the electronic version of the IMF's International Financial Statistics. Central Bank claims (IFS lines 12, a-d); GDP in local currency (IFS line 99B..ZF or, if not available, line 99B.CZF); end-of period CPI (IFS line 64M..ZF or, if not available, 64Q..ZF); and average annual CPI is calculated using the monthly CPI values (IFS line 64M..ZF).
